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
171483054 630113035 417
57 517 85138801
57 517 85138801
6197923 7557072427 45871822033 97714035 37764
All about undefined
Interested in learning more?
57 517 85138801
6197923 7557072427 45871822033 97714035 37764
See more
36654660210 70645464860
4041 388990 86476
See more
9299482 3748336130
73 052245 1212239
See more